C ++ nyelven szeretne programozni? A tanulás legjobb módja, ha figyelünk a példákra. Nézze meg az alapvető C ++ programozási sémát, hogy megismerje a C ++ program felépítését, majd készítsen egy egyszerű programot.
Lépés
1. lépés Állítsa be a fordítót és/vagy az IDE -t
Három jó választás a GCC, vagy ha számítógépe Windows, Visual Studio Express Edition vagy Dev-C ++ rendszert futtat.
2. lépés. Próbáljon ki néhány mintaprogramot
Másolja és illessze be a következő kódot egy szöveg/kódszerkesztőbe:
Ezt az egyszerű programot a Bjarne Stroustrup (C ++ fejlesztő) a fordító ellenőrzéséhez:
#include
Program, amely megkeresi a két szám hozzáadásának eredményét:
Program az exponenciális érték megtalálásához:
3. Mentse ezt a fájlt.cpp fájlként, a programot tükröző névvel
Ne tévesszen meg, sok más kiterjesztés is létezik a C ++ fájlokhoz, válasszon egyet (pl. *. Cc, *.cxx, *.c ++, *.cp).
UTASÍTÁSOK: Ha megjelenik a Mentés típusként lehetőség: {válassza az "Összes fájl"}
4. lépés Fordítás
Linux felhasználók és gcc fordító esetén használja a Parancs: g ++ sum.cpp. A Windows felhasználók bármilyen C ++ fordítót használhatnak, mint pl MS Visual C ++, Dev-C ++ vagy más választott program.
5. lépés: Futtassa a programot
Linux felhasználóknak és gcc fordítónak
Parancs:./a.out (a.out a fordítóprogram által a program fordítása után generált futtatható fájl.)
Tippek
- A cin.ignore () megakadályozza, hogy a program idő előtt véget érjen, és azonnal bezárja az ablakot (mielőtt látná)! Nyomja meg bármelyik gombot, ha be akarja fejezni a programot. A cin.get () hasonlóan működik.
- Hozzáadás // minden megjegyzés előtt.
- Ne félj kísérletezni!
- A C ++ programozással kapcsolatos további részletekért látogasson el a cplusplus.com webhelyre.
- Tanuljon C ++ programozást ISO szabványokkal.
Figyelem
- A program összeomlik, ha betűrendes értéket próbál meg beírni az "int" változók egyikébe. Mivel nincs hibakezelés, a program nem tudja megváltoztatni az értéket. A legjobb, ha karakterláncot használ vagy kivételt dob.
- Kerülje a Dev-C ++ használatát, amennyire csak lehetséges, mivel ez a szoftver sok hibát tartalmaz, a fordító elavult, és 2005 óta nem frissítették.
- Soha ne használjon lejárt kódot.